In this episode, you’ll learn:

  • Healthy use and overuse when it comes to screen time
  • Consuming screen time with mindful intentionality 
  • Helpful tips for transition time away from screens
  • Power with instead of power over and having collaborative conversations
  • What do we do now that the screens are turned off?
